Comprehending 3-Wheel Mobility Devices
3-wheel mobility gadgets, that include scooters and trikes created for senior citizens and individuals with disabilities, offer an adaptive solution for those seeking greater self-reliance in their day-to-day activities. Unlike their 4-wheel counterparts, 3-wheel styles favor dexterity and compactness, making them especially beneficial for navigating tight spaces.
Features of 3-Wheel Mobility Devices
| Feature | Description |
|---|---|
| Design | Typically includes one wheel in the front and two in the back for optimal stability and steering ability. |
| Weight Capacity | A lot of devices can support weight limits ranging from 250 to 500 pounds, depending on the model. |
| Speed | Average speeds range from 4 to 8 miles per hour, allowing users to cover ranges effectively. |
| Battery Life | Most 3-wheel scooters have a battery life of 8 to 20 miles on a single charge, varying with usage conditions. |
| Size | Compact designs make them simple to steer in urban settings and homes, with some models being foldable. |
| Devices | Typical accessories consist of baskets, headlights, and adjustable armrests for added benefit and security. |
Advantages of 3-Wheel Mobility Devices
3-wheeled automobiles deal with several critical needs for mobility-impaired people. Understanding these advantages can aid in making an informed decision for prospective users.
1. Enhanced Maneuverability
Due to their design, 3-wheel mobility devices are extremely nimble, making it simpler for users to browse through tight areas such as narrow corridors, crowded shopping aisles, and outdoor paths.
2. Lightweight and Portable
Most 3-wheel devices are comparatively lighter than 4-wheel scooters or Electric Tricycle Scooter wheelchairs, making them much easier to transport. Some models are even foldable, permitting hassle-free storage in automobiles or small living areas.
3. Cost-Effectiveness
Generally, 3-wheel mobility gadgets can be more affordable than their 4-wheel equivalents. This lower price point makes them an attractive alternative for those looking for affordable mobility services.
4. Increased Independence
Using a 3-wheel device permits people with mobility challenges to restore their independence. They can travel longer distances without tiredness, gain access to various locations of their neighborhood, and get involved more actively in social activities.
5. Improved Safety Features
Lots of 3-wheel devices come geared up with security features such as anti-tip styles, lights, and rearview mirrors. This concentrate on safety helps users feel more safe as they browse various surfaces.
6. Personalization Options
Many makers supply different modification choices, including seat height modifications, color selections, and added devices, guaranteeing users can adapt the device to match their particular requirements and preferences.
Choosing the Right 3-Wheel Mobility Device
When choosing a 3 Wheeled Electric Scooter-wheel mobility device, numerous essential aspects need to be considered to guarantee it fulfills the user's unique requirements and lifestyle.
1. Weight Capacity
Check the weight limitation for various devices, guaranteeing it can accommodate the user's weight in addition to any additional cargo.
2. Surface Capability
Consider where the mobility device will frequently be utilized. Some models are designed specifically for outdoor use and can deal with rough terrains, while others are much better suited for flat surfaces.
3. Portability
If frequent transport is needed, select a lightweight and foldable model that can easily suit cars and be saved easily.
4. Battery Life
Assess the average distance that will be covered and pick a device that uses a suitable battery range to avoid frequent charging.
5. Comfort Features
Check out gadgets with ergonomic features such as adjustable seats, armrests, and good legroom to enhance user convenience during longer journeys.
6. Guarantee and Support
Search for gadgets that come with a robust warranty and dependable consumer assistance to assist with any problems that might emerge later on.
